Davenport, Iowa (November 12, 2010)—Ryan Companies US, Inc. has completed construction of a 28,000-square-foot complex at the Davenport Municipal Airport, 9230 N. Harrison St., Davenport, Iowa, for Carver Aero, Inc. The $2.9 million facility includes an 8,000-square-foot fixed base of operations office building and a 20,000-square-foot maintenance and storage hangar.
Carver Aero, Inc. is a full service aviation company that provides third-party aircraft management, maintenance and charter services. The company also offers a full range of aviation related services, including aircraft charter, air ambulance, air freight, flight training, aircraft rental, aerial photography and pleasure flights.
The new complex includes meeting rooms, an airport terminal, a pilots' lounge, storage for private planes and office space for Carver Aero, Inc., which relocated key operations from another location at the airport.
"This new facility allows Carver Aero to expand operations and achieve greater efficiencies by working from a new, modern facility," said Rick Tucker, a project manager for Ryan Companies US, Inc.
Airport modernization has been a key focus of the City of Davenport as it looks to boost economic development in the region. The city also has completed significant road improvements leading into the airport.
"The new facility is an important part of the airport modernization and the overall Interstate 80 Corridor redevelopment efforts that are so important to the city of Davenport," said Rodney Blackwell, a partner with Carver Aero, Inc. “The investment made will create a great first impression. This new facility serves as the gateway for the community and the greater surrounding area.”
The facility was built on the site of an old airport terminal from the 1950s. Following demolition, the new building was constructed of pre-engineered materials for the hangar, plus brick and stucco for the office portion. There were many energy efficient building practices used, including strategic placement of windows to help reduce electrical usage.
